Hi Zipaussiegirl!
Welcome. I have not fished in either of these lakes..."yet". However, I have visited Hemet on several occasions while dabbling in some of my other hobby adventures...hiking, rock hunting, star gazing/photography, etc.
There is (hopefully still there) a lake/campground shop with the usual tackle, food/snacks, etc located on the hwy 74 side of Hemet. I have always had people in these lake front shops to be very helpful (no matter what lake you are) who you are, where you're from, etc. They want your business and so they are the most up to date on what fish are biting and what has been the most successful baits and terminal tackle/set ups location of good spots and just about any info you'd want to know. I have fished at Lake Skinner and Vail Lake in Butterfield country, many times. The usual types of fish are there i.e. crappie, blue gill, bass, trout and catfish (no stripped bass that I'm aware of) as the lakes are all land locked. It's a beautiful area with big lake acreage (at least in non-drought years).
